July 15, 2015 – The winning Generation of Africa Youth Organisation (WIGAYO), has charged Nigerian politicians to focus on fulfilling their electoral promises and stop bickering, now that elections are over.

In a statement issued by the Director of media and publicity of the group,(WIGAYO)Mr. David Olawoye Oluba, the group said enough of unnecessary bickering among politicians who by now supposed to have hit the ground running, base on the promises they made to entice the electorates who voted for them in the last election.

 “Nigerians will not want to listen to ‘tales by moonlight’ at the end of four years, so it is high time our politicians sat up and concentrate on fulfilling their electoral promises, they got the votes of the electorates based on those promises they made and nobody is going to listen to any excuse from anyone of them, that was why the ‘ I-had-no-shoe’ campaign story line that did the magic in 2011 could not work for the author in the last general election, because Nigerians are wiser now.

“By now, Nigerian politicians must be discerning enough to know that the political syllabus of the nation has changed, so whoever among them who thinks he can intrigue his way to power in the next election without recourse to the electorates must be reading with the old syllabus, which means failure, because everyone of them shall be measured against the promises they made during the last electioneering campaign and how far they have gone in fulfilling them.”

According to the statement,  the ruling party has no excuse to give to Nigeria at the end of four years because there has never been a time Nigerians are hungry for change like now, which explains the victory of APC at the last presidential election, therefore, the Party should put the nation and the masses first in all their doings, instead of fighting for personal aggrandizement because they can’t afford to fail Nigerians.

Further more,the Publicity Secretary of the group said the People Democratic Party(PDP) should stop taking advantage of the crises in the ruling party, APC, and stop fanning the ember into blazing inferno, which he said is not in the interest of the country.
